What Most Buyers Get Wrong

Fighting the Invisible Buildup

Hard water leaves behind more than just visible spots; it deposits minerals like calcium and lime inside your dishwasher’s crucial components. This buildup can clog spray arms, reduce cleaning efficiency, and even cause odors. Look for products specifically designed to tackle these internal issues.

Options like Affresh Dishwasher Cleaner, Finish Dishwasher Cleaner Liquid, and Finish Dishwasher Cleaner Tablets are formulated to penetrate and break down these hidden residues, ensuring your machine runs effectively and hygienically. Regular use can prevent long-term damage.

Beyond Just Spotting: Addressing Film and Haze

While visible spots are annoying, a persistent cloudy film or haze on your glassware is a tell-tale sign of hard water’s impact. This film, often a mix of mineral deposits and detergent residue, can make your dishes look less than pristine. Products like Lemi Shine Natural Dish Detergent Booster and Lemi Shine Shine and Dry Rinse Aid are engineered to combat this.

They work by improving water sheeting during the rinse cycle and actively breaking down mineral deposits, leaving your dishes and glasses remarkably clear and streak-free, even with the hardest water.

How to Choose the Best Dishwasher for Hard Water

Specialized wash cycles

When tackling hard water, seek dishwashers featuring a hard water or specifically formulated cycle. These cycles increase wash time and water temperature, ensuring detergent effectively dissolves and rinses away mineral deposits. Look for models with a dedicated sanitizing option, often reaching higher temperatures than standard cycles; this is crucial for destroying bacteria and leaving dishes truly clean.

Eco modes, while excellent for energy saving, often use lower temperatures and shorter cycles, which can be counterproductive with hard water. Prioritize models that explicitly advertise enhanced cleaning for tough water conditions rather than general eco-efficiency.

Choose dishwashers with explicit hard water cycles for optimal performance against mineral buildup.

Detergent and rinse aid management

Effective hard water management hinges on smart detergent and rinse aid dispensing. Opt for dishwashers with an automatic dispenser that precisely releases both detergent and rinse aid throughout the cycle. Some advanced models offer multiple dispenser locations, ensuring optimal distribution for tougher loads.

Always use a high-quality detergent specifically formulated for hard water and a liquid rinse aid; powder detergents can leave residue. The automatic dispenser is key to consistent, effective cleaning, preventing the need for manual intervention or guesswork with mineral-laden water.

Select a dishwasher with an automatic dispenser for foolproof, consistent cleaning.

Filtration systems

A robust filtration system is non-negotiable for combating hard water. Look for dishwashers equipped with self-cleaning filters that incorporate microfiltration. These systems trap food particles and mineral residues, preventing them from being redeposited onto your dishes.

A good microfiltration system significantly reduces the whitespots and film characteristic of hard water. Evaluate ease of maintenance; ideally, the filter should be easily accessible for occasional rinsing, ensuring the system functions optimally.

Choose dishwashers with effective microfiltration and straightforward filter cleaning for consistently spotless results.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Makes A Dishwasher Good For Hard Water?

A dishwasher excels with hard water by incorporating specialized wash cycles that focus on mineral removal and high-temperature settings. These features work to dissolve stubborn deposits, leaving dishes cleaner and preventing internal component buildup.

How Does A Dishwasher’S Filtration System Help With Hard Water?

An advanced filtration system in a dishwasher is crucial for hard water by trapping tiny mineral particles and food debris. This prevents them from redepositing onto dishes, ensuring a more thorough clean and reducing the risk of unsightly spots.

Why Are Stainless Steel Tubs Recommended For Hard Water Dishwashers?

Stainless steel tubs offer superior durability and resistance to the staining and potential corrosion caused by mineral-rich hard water. Unlike plastic interiors, they are less prone to absorbing odors and can withstand higher wash temperatures more effectively.

Can A Dishwasher With A Hard Water Option Still Use Regular Detergent?

Yes, a dishwasher designed for hard water can utilize regular detergents, but performance might be enhanced with specific hard water formulas or the use of rinse aid. The specialized cycles and rinse agents work in tandem to combat mineral buildup.

What Is The Benefit Of High-Temperature Washes For Hard Water?

High-temperature washes are highly effective when dealing with hard water because elevated heat helps to significantly dissolve stubborn mineral deposits. This process not only cleans dishes better but also helps maintain the dishwasher’s internal components.
